The impact of LED highbay lights on warehouse operations cannot be overstated, particularly when it comes to energy efficiency and operational effectiveness. Studies show that switching from traditional lighting to LED systems can lead to energy savings of up to 75%. According to the U.S. Department of Energy, commercial facilities that adopt LED lighting experience significant reductions in energy costs, contributing to enhanced sustainability goals and increased profitability.
Moreover, LED highbay lights provide superior illumination, which fosters a safer and more productive workspace. A study by the Illuminating Engineering Society indicates that improved lighting conditions can boost employee productivity by 10-20%. Enhanced visibility in storage areas reduces the risk of accidents and streamlines picking processes, crucial for the fast-paced environment of modern warehouses. With operational efficiency as a priority, investing in LED technology not only optimizes energy consumption but also positively influences the overall workflow.
In addition, the longevity of LED fixtures—often lasting 50,000 hours or more—means fewer replacements and lower maintenance costs. This durability translates to further savings and allows warehouse managers to focus on core operations without the disruption of frequently changing bulbs. In recent years, warehouses have increasingly adopted innovative highbay lighting solutions that not only enhance visibility but also significantly reduce energy costs. One particularly compelling case study is the implementation of LED highbay lights in a large distribution center. By replacing traditional fluorescent fixtures with LED systems, the facility reported a reduction in energy consumption by over 50%. This upgrade not only improved the working environment for employees but also led to substantial savings on electricity bills.
Tip: When considering highbay lighting solutions, assess the layout and ceiling height of your warehouse to select the most effective fixtures. Proper placement can maximize light distribution and minimize dark spots, ensuring energy efficiency while enhancing worker productivity.
Another successful implementation occurred in an automotive parts warehouse, where smart lighting technology was integrated with the Highbay Fixtures. Sensors adjusted the brightness based on the presence of personnel and natural light levels, further optimizing energy use. This forward-thinking approach showcased how combining smart technology with highbay lighting can lead to innovative energy savings.

Investing in highbay lighting represents a smart long-term financial decision for many businesses. Research indicates that facilities that adopt LED highbay lighting can expect a return on investment (ROI) within 2 to 3 years, thanks to reduced energy costs and longer lifespans compared to traditional lighting options. Moreover, the longevity of LED fixtures—often exceeding 50,000 hours—means less frequent replacements and lower maintenance costs, further amplifying savings.
